Primary melanotic progonoma of skull
Pan Arab Journal of Neurosurgery. 2008; 12 (2): 97-100
in English | IMEMR | ID: emr-89736
ABSTRACT
Melanotic progonoma is a rare tumour that generally arises in the maxilla during the first year of life. The involvement of cranial vault bones is extremely rare. The authors report the case of a 7-month-old female infant admitted for a congenital right parieto-occipital bone tumour. The radiological examination showed a spicular opacity pattern. The surgical resection was complete. We highlight the rarity of this neoplasm and discuss epidemiological, clinical, radiological and therapeutical characteristics of this pathology
